When I started browsing through the books I read this past week I realized I went on a contemporary binge! And it was fun. Here are four recommendations that stood out.

Leave Me Breathless by Cherrie Lynn (erotic contemporary). This is the first book I've read by this author and I really enjoyed it. The hero, Seth, is a tattoo artist, has a shaved head and a piercing … down you know where. He meets Macy through mutual friends and by all appearances, she is the opposite of him. They get naughty in the back of his car one night, and Macy knows she can't walk away from this guy. They both have angry exes lurking in the background waiting to cause trouble, but they eventually work through their issues for a nice happy ever after. And this book is very, very sexy. Highly recommend.

Checkmate by R.L. Mathewson (contemporary). I read my first R.L. Mathewson book, Playing for Keeps, a few months ago and laughed so much I had to cover my mouth so I wouldn't disturb people. So I was very excited for this book to come out. Checkmate is not as funny as book one, but it is more sexy. Rory and Connor have been each other's nemesis since preschool. They've pulled hardcore pranks on each other for years, and now that they are adults, they hate each other (or maybe secretly love each other). Connor buys the house next door to Rory just to tick her off and continues to do everything he can think of to get a rise out of her. When they are forced to work on the same contract together, they have to come to some sort of truce. In the second half of the book, a truly sweet romance develops and I really enjoyed it while still laughing my butt off. If you are in the mood for something lighthearted but still sexy, give this one a try.

One Night With a Hero by Laura Kaye (contemporary). This is the first Laura Kaye book I have read, but it won't be my last. Army Special Forces Sgt. Brady Scott is back in the States with orders to deal with his feelings toward his abusive father before he goes back to his men. By chance he meets Joss Daniels and they indulge in a one-night stand. Soon after, Joss realizes Brady bought the townhouse next door to her, and they turn the one-night stand into a more regular thing. When Joss discovers she is pregnant right at the same time Brady receives bad news, things start to fall apart. But Brady redeems himself nicely in this book.

All He Ever Desired by Shannon Stacey (contemporary). Shannon Stacey is one of my favorite contemporary romance authors. Her Kowalski family books are always full of fun, warm characters, great small towns and really sexy relationships. After unsuccessfully trying to woo Lauren away from another man in his younger years, Ryan goes on to become a builder. But now he is back in his hometown to help his brothers fix up the family inn, and Laura is still in town, divorced with a teenage son. Shannon Stacey very slowly builds up their romance, as these two finally come together for a very cute and hot relationship. While this can be read as a stand-alone, I highly recommend all the books in this series.
